Tania Bauder
On the first evening of the festival we experience a transfer from the summer of today and summer of pre-Christian midsummer solstice celerattion, with the host of the festival Tania Bauder playing more (and less) traditional music for tango.
Marcela Troncoso (Argentine/ Sweden)
Coming back from Midsummer celebration in the park, get ready to dive into the classics of tango music, with a tango queen of South Sweden, Marcela Troncoso!
Acacio Coelho (Portugal/Hungary)
Acacio is a dancer at heart, and chooses the musics that inspire persons to enjoy the fun and happiness of dancing. He loves to say "Music is everywhere" and we will enjoy his selection of both alternative music well suited for tango on Saturday afternoon, as more traditional on the Friday night. He is one of our recurring guest teachers and DJs, comes all the way from Porto, Portugal.
Barney Horsdahl (Denmark)
Switching back to tradition yet in an dynamic and heart warming vibe, Barney will take us on a ride with his choice of golden age favourites.
Alfredo "Oso" Astesiano (Italy)
On a final day of festivalito we have a chance to enjoy the taste of tango inspiration brought from Italy, by one of the guest teachers and DJ Alfredo "Oso" Astesiano.
Tension and storytelling
How do you turn a tanda into a highlight of the evening for your partner and yourself? Which tools are there except for steps and sequences? How do we form and navigate our story safe and clear? Join this workshop to find out!
Show and drama
Let's play. Let's see how we can express and carefully integrate our emotions, thoughts and intentions into the picture of the dance, with maestros Carina Calderon and Alfredo Astesiano, choreographers and lead dancers of tango operetta Tango Boheme.
Tradition and novelty
Ever wondered whether your style is right or wrong, whethert your teacher is too innovative or just lacking discipline, and what are the safe margins of style and behavior on a new place? Come, learn, see and try different styles of tango, from its beginning till recent fusion trends!
Hang in there!
Let's add some atmospheric off-axis and off-the-ground moves! Acacio will guide us through a safe technique of those funny and a little bit scary, experiments.
